検索結果

DB

全10000件中181~200件表示
  • 全てのカテゴリ
  • 全ての質問
  • 最適なDB Table作成

    現在以下のシステムを作成しているのですが、データベース設計に悩んでいます。 システムはユーザーが自由に作成&カスタマイズできるアンケートです。 例えばデフォルトはアンケート項目が 名前 数字 年齢 数字 興味のある物 チェックボックス とします。 でユーザーはこのアンケート項目を自由にカスタマイズできます。 デフォルト時のDBでは userform ユーザーID | 変更日 | 項目 | 項目名 | 条件 | 掲載日 userid | 200812 | name/age/interestings/ | 名前/年齢/興味のある物 | num/num/cb/ | allrequired | 200901 と成っています。  ここでユーザーが名前と年齢の間にフリガナを追加した際、DBでは変更日と項目、項目名、条件が書き換えられます。 アンケートを表示すると、PHPで動作するスクリプトがユーザーのレコードを読み込み、各項目をHTMLに変換、表示します。 そしてデータを収集する方ですが、DB構成は以下になります。 ユーザID | データ入力日(int) | 結果(text) | IPアドレス データが入力されると datadb userid | 20081209 | 佐藤/25/computer | 123.123.123 となり、データ集計プログラムをブラウザで表示すると、SELECT * FROM datadb WHERE userid = "userID" と SELECT * FROM userform WHERE userid = "userID"を発行し、PHPでデータをソートし表示します。 しかし以上の構成だと、途中でアンケートの項目を追加&削除したり変更することはできず、使い勝手が悪くなります。 仮にuserformのカラムをユーザーアンケート項目の追加、削除のたびにAlterで追加、削除てしまう方法も頭に浮かびましたが、そうすると別のユーザーにもその追加したカラムを適用してしまうためNGです。 どのようにすればユーザーアビリティも保て、中規模なシステム利用でも耐えることが出来るできるDBを作成できるのでしょうか? よろしくお願いいたします。

    • ベストアンサー
    • MySQL
  • DB容量の確認方法

    Oracle初心者です。 DBの全容量や今利用している容量(データが蓄積された分)や 残ってる容量などを確認したいのですが、 どのような方法が適切なのでしょうか? ネットなどで見ても、今ひとつよく分からなかったので 質問させて頂きました。よろしくお願いします。

  • DBの実行計画って?

    先日、開発者求人の面接に行ってきました。 顧客のDBを解析、DBの検索機能を最適化して、パッケージで納品・・・というようなことを行う企業なのですが、 そこで「DBの実行計画にはどんな種類がありますか?」という質問を受けました。 (え?DBの実行計画の種類? SQL実行する前にEXPLAINとか、で実行計画見て、コストが低くなるように 色々やったことはあるけど、実行計画の種類って?) という感じで何を聞かれているのか見当が付かず、答えられませんでした。 分かる方、教えてください! 何を聞かれたのでしょう? また、なんと答えればよかったのでしょう? ※ちなみに、その企業の扱っているDBはOracle,postgres,SQL server 等  顧客に合わせて何でも扱うみたいです。

    • oksunis
    • 回答数3
  • zend_dbについて

    $dbAdapter->setFetchMode(Zend_Db::FETCH_ASSOC); // 取得カラム名配列 $column = array('id', 'title', 'message', "IFNULL(file, 'noimage.jpg') AS file"); // 並び順設定配列 $order = array('id DESC'); // オブジェクト生成 $select = $this->dbAdapter->select() ->from('mtb_feature', $column) ->where('del_flg != ?', 1) ->limit(1) ->order($order); // 抽出を実行 $stmt = $select->query(); // 初期化 $row = array(); // 抽出したデータを取り出す $row = $stmt->fetchAll(); この場合は問題ないのですがfetchAllをfetchRowや他のものにするとエラーになってしまいます。 マニュアルを参照してみたのですが原因がわかりませんでした。fetchAll以外で値を取得したいのですがこの場合どうすればできますでしょうか?

    • ベストアンサー
    • PHP
    • dcx147
    • 回答数1
  • .netでのDB連携

    ASP.netのVB.NETを勉強していて簡単なシステムを作成しています。 簡単な帳票にデータを登録したり編集、削除したりするものです。 DB接続はできたのですが、DBからデータを呼び出す表示、イベントによるDBにデータを登録、そしてDBのデータを編集、削除する方法がみえてきません。 SQLのクエリを使用して行うのでしょうか? SELECT 呼び出す列 FROMテーブル  これだけではよびだせませんでした。 すいませんが、知恵をかしてください。 DB接続を行った後、

    • force1
    • 回答数2
  • db(デシベル)について

    あるサイトで、40dbは日常生活や図書館などの騒音に匹敵するという内容を見ました。ということは、たとえば通勤・通学時間帯に近い時間で駅(地下鉄ではない)のエスカレーター(隣には階段あり)を利用しているとき(上昇しているとき)に聞こえるような音のレベルでも同等から50dbくらいに相当するのでしょうか。ほとんど聞こえないような気がしていて、20からいっても30db程度としか思っていませんでしたので、もしそうならば驚きという意味で質問しました。

    • afvewq
    • 回答数4
  • mysql_select_dbの戻り値

    PHPからMySQLを使用しています。 リファレンス等を見ると、DB接続の際mysql_select_dbは成功時に0、失敗時にそれ以外の値を返すらしいのですが、現在問題なくPHPからDBを利用できているにもかかわらず、mysql_select_dbの戻り値が1になっています。 これは何か内部でエラーが起こっているということなのでしょうか? 起こっているとしたら、どのように調査すればいいのでしょうか? アドバイスをお願いいたします。

    • ベストアンサー
    • MySQL
  • DBファイルの開き方

    拡張子がDBというファイルが開けません。どうしたら良いのですか?

  • VB2005でDB接続

    勉強で、VB2005でAccessDB接続するプログラムを作成しています。 目的は商品コードを入力すると、DBに売上げが計上され、今日の売上げ内訳一覧を表示する、ごくシンプルな練習用プログラムです。 基本的なコーディングは大丈夫ですが、教科書では非接続型・デザイナでのせてあり、VBサンプル集では接続型・非デザイナで、ややこしく混乱して、理解できずに困っています。何がどう違うんでしょうか。お願いいたします。

    • noname#147912
    • 回答数1
  • DBクラスタについて

    皆さん、はじめまして。IT初心者です。 タイトルの通り、DBサーバのクラスタ化についてですが、クラスタ化すると、その都度DBサーバを購入する必要があるのでしょうか? クラスタリングは可用性を高めるなどのメリットがあるというのは理解できますが、具体的にどのような構成になるのか、いまいちよくわかっておりません。。。 宜しくお願いします。

  • DB設計について

    ユーザー情報などで、チェックボックスで複数選択してもらった項目を DBへ登録する場合どのように、テーブルを作るのが良いのでしょうか? 例えば、一つのフィールドに、選択してもらった項目を user_id hoby 1    'サッカー,野球,バスケ' などと入れるのがいいのか、 別の、テーブルを作って、 user_id hoby 1    サッカー 1    野球 1    バスケ この方がよいのか、どちらがよいのでしょうか、よろしくお願いいたします。

    • ベストアンサー
    • MySQL
  • 社内DBの運営方法

    現在、上水道用バルブ関係の設計・開発をおこなう会社に勤めていますが、自分よりさらに若い開発担当者への技術の継承問題に悩んでおります(要するにクレームが多い。困ったなあ)。 そこで、知識を伝えるために社内で『技術情報DB』(良くあるツリー状のQ&Aを想定してます)を製作することになりましたが、運営方法のルール作りに困っています。 実は、過去にも似たようなDB(クレームに関する説明・反省用のDBです)を立ち上げ運営した経験がありますが、すでに終わったクレームに対し変な突込み(例:外注先へのペナルティーは?など。ここで質問する内容じゃない!)をされ、幹部からの質問なので逐一回答しなければいけないため、皆が情報を出したがらず、うまくいかなかった経験があります。 転職経験もないので、他の技術系会社ではどのように技術を伝える・共有しているのか良くわかりません。 このようなDBを運営するにあたり、皆様の会社ではどのような運営ルールを定めているのでしょうか?

    • NSF
    • 回答数1
  • Thumbs.dbについて

    質問です。過去ログやネットで調べたのですが、 該当がなかったのでご指導お願いします。 縮小表示などを見ると出来る、Thumbs.dbですが XPproなどでは『縮小版をキャッシュしない』で作らないように出来ますが 2000proの場合はどうのようにすれば作らないように出来るでしょうか? 又、同じOSバージョン、ソフト構成、フォルダーオプション(保護された~システム表示しない」と「隠しファイル及び隠しフォルダーを表示しない)も同じ でもThumbs.dbが作成される端末とされない端末がありますが、2000にもレジストリなどの設定もあるのでしょうか?

  • DBを使わないDataGrid

    初歩的な質問ですが、お願いします。 C#.NETで、DBに接続しない使い方で、行数可変なDataGrid的なものを使いたいのですが、ネットや本を見ていると、DataGridはDB接続やASPでの使うことが多いようです。 VB6には以下のようなフレキシブルグリッドというのがあるそうですが、.NETではどうでしょうか。 http://oshiete1.goo.ne.jp/kotaeru.php3?q=1043545

  • thumbs.dbについて

    自宅にあるノートPCデスクトップ上の写真(ファイル分けしてある)をGoogleドライブにアップロードしたところ特定のファルのみthumbs.dbファイルになってしまい写真が無くなってしまいました。 ノートPCには写真ファイルは残っておらずファイル形式が何だったか不明です。大事な写真なので何とか復旧したいのですが方法はありますでしょうか。アドバイスを頂きたくお願いします。

    • KMITN
    • 回答数2
  • db2setupでdb2inst1が作成されない

    お世話になります。 redhat9にDB2ver8を導入しようとしています。 db2setupを実行しGUIインストールを行いました。 しかし、セットアップ完了画面でなぜかdb2inst1だけ作成されておらず、db2start等のコマンドができません。新しくdb2inst1とdb2grpを作成して、再度インストールを実行してもうまくいきません。 色々調べてみたのですが、いまいちよい事例が見つからないので、質問させていただきますので、よろしくお願いします。 以下に失敗していると思われるログを抜粋します。 DB2 ファイル・セットのインストール:.......成功 DB2 ライセンスの登録:.......成功 デフォルト・グローバル・プロファイル・レジストリー変数の設定:.......成功 DB2 Administration Server の作成:.......成功 エラー:現在の DB2INSTANCE を "db2inst1" に切り替えることができませんでした。戻りコードは "-2029059916" です。 インスタンス・リストの初期化:.......成功 DB2 インスタンス構成のカスタマイズ:.......成功 エラー:DBI1131E ユーザー ID db2inst1 が無効です。 説明: 与えられたユーザー ID にアクセスしようとして失敗しました。 次の状態のいずれかが発生していると考えられます。 o このユーザー ID がシステムにない。 o このユーザーのホーム・ディレクトリーが正しく設定されていない。 o DB2 で必要なユーザー属性のいずれかが設定されていない。 o このユーザーの UID が 0 である。

  • DB2 UDB V8.1 AIX5L ドライバdb2.o,db2_36.oについて教えてください

    現在、AIX5L環境でDB2 V8.1をインストールしているのですが、UNIX上でODBC接続を行いたいため「db2.o」および「db2_36.o」が必要になっています。 DB2Connectをインストールしてみたのですが、どこにも ドライバが導入されません。 「db2.o」および「db2_36.o」は何をインストールすれば入ってくるものなのでしょうか?

  • 社内DBとクラウド上のDBを同期するには?

    社内で工程管理システムが動いており、DBはPostgresを使用しています。 このデータをクラウド上にも置き、外注先からも照会、登録ができるようにしたいです。 社内とクラウド上のDBで、うまく同期をとる方法はあるでしょうか? 当然、どちらでも実績の追加だけでなく変更、削除も行います。 差分をテキストに落としてFTPで送る、ソケット通信をする、 DBのポートに穴を開けて1つのDBで運用する・・・等があると思いますが、 安全で現実的な方法があればご教示お願いします。

  • あるDBから別のDBのテーブルをselectしたい

    mysqlのデータベースAとBが存在するとして、 Aをuseしている状態で、Bのデータベースのテーブルをselectするには、どのような構文でSQLを実行すればよいでしょうか。

    • ベストアンサー
    • MySQL
  • 既存DBを元にDBを新規作成したいのですが…

    Windows2003Server上でSQL Server2000を使用しています。 既存のDBと全く同じ構造で同じインスタンス上に別名のDBを 新規作成したいのですが、SQL Server Enterprise Managerを 用いてこのような事は可能でしょうか? もし、SQL Server Enterprise Managerで困難なようであれば、 どのような方法で行えますでしょうか? ご教授お願い致します。 m(__)m

    • bizqa
    • 回答数2